27.7% of the people in Cannon Beach are religious:
- 0.2% are Baptist
- 0.6% are Episcopalian
- 9.8% are Catholic
- 2.5% are Lutheran
- 0.9% are Methodist
- 1.1% are Pentecostal
- 1.0% are Presbyterian
- 4.0% are Church of Jesus Christ
- 7.2% are another Christian faith
- 0.0% are Judaism
- 0.0% are an eastern faith
- 0.0% affilitates with Islam
